有些WordPress站长想要一个用户中心,方便游客注册账号和登录评论、登录看加密内容等。有两种方法可以实现,一是购买带有用户中心的WordPress主题,如Dragon主题、JustNews主题、DUX主题等;二是安装用户中心插件,比如这款WPCOM Member免费插件。
WPCOM Member插件的介绍
- 前端注册、登录、找回密码页面,注册登录弹框;
- 前端帐号设置页面,可支持个人资料设置、修改密码、头像设置等;
- 前端个人中心页面;
- 社交登录:微信、微博、QQ、Google、Facebook、Twitter、Github;
- 注册登录表单人机验证:集成WPCOM内置人机验证(免费)、阿里云云盾验证码、腾讯云验证码/防水墙、hCaptcha和Google reCAPTCHA安全验证方式;
- 注册邮箱验证;
- 用户黑名单功能;
- WooCommerce兼容。
如果你还想拥有订单支付系统、微信支付、支付宝以及虎皮椒支付接口、会员订阅功能、我的钱包功能(实现余额支付)、代金券充值功能、付费查看内容、付费阅读全文、付费下载内容、付费复制功能、邀请码注册功能、推荐佣金功能、用户私信功能、用户关注功能、系统通知功能、用户分组功能、手机号注册登录功能、扫码登录功能、微信扫码关注公众号登录等,请前往购买Member Pro插件。
WPCOM Member插件的安装及启用
WordPress后台 >> 插件 >> 安装插件 >> 搜索“WPCOM Member”,点击该插件右上角的【现在安装】按钮,稍等片刻安装完毕后点击【启用】按钮启用该插件(PS:或前往插件 >> 已安装的插件 >> 找到该插件后点击【启用】按钮)。
如果无法在后台直接安装就前往WordPress官方插件页面WPCOM Member中下载(或点此下载,密码:2917),然后在后台 >> 插件 >> 安装插件 >> 点击【上传插件】>> 点击【选择文件】按钮后选择刚才下载的插件安装包 >> 点击【现在安装】按钮 >> 成功安装后点击【启用插件】按钮。
WPCOM Member插件的设置
进入WordPress后台 >> 设置 >> WPCOM Member,即可进入到该插件的设置页面。
1、常规设置
设置注册用户默认的信息,包括默认头像、默认封面、默认简介、用户链接。
2、页面设置
选择用户中心的注册页面、登录页面、重置密码页面、账号设置页面、个人中心页面和服务条款页面(可选)。根据提示新建相应的页面后再选择即可。
比如新建一个注册页面,标题可输入:注册页面或用户注册,固定链接建议改为拼音或英文,页面内容就根据“页面设置”提示添加相应的短代码,页面属性字号选择无侧边栏的模板,最后点击【发布】按钮或【更新】按钮即可。
全部创建好页面并选择设置好后,在WordPress后台 >> 页面 >> 所有页面,点击相应页面的“查看”即可看到具体效果。
3、注册登录选项
用户注册页面的相关设置,包括logo(不设置就用网站logo)、是否以弹窗方式弹出注册/登录窗口、注册是否需要验证(PS:站点能发邮件的话,建议选择“邮件激活验证”;不能的话建议选择“后台管理员审核”)、验证提示文字、人机验证方式、登录后跳转(建议填写“页面设置”中的“账号设置页面URL地址”)。
比如选择“后台管理员审核”,有用户注册的话,我们可以在WordPress后台 >> 所有用户 >> 未激活/审核中 >> 勾选相应的用户,选择“激活/审核通过”,并点击【应用】按钮即可。
4、社交登录
如果你的网站是备案网站,可以设置微信、微博、QQ等社交平台快捷登录;如果不是备案网站可以设置Google、Facebook、Twitter、Github等社交平台快捷登录。点击“开启社交登录”按钮,让其处于开启状态,然后新建一个社交绑定页面,添加登录方式等,最后记得点击【保存设置】按钮。
5、风格样式
可以根据自己站点的实际情况,选择主色调和悬停颜色,最后记得点击【保存设置】按钮。
WPCOM Member插件的效果图
以免费的JianYue主题为例(PS:具体可参考『WordPress免费主题JianYue使用手册:如何添加用户中心?』),注册页面、登录页面、个人中心、账号设置、重置密码的效果图如下:
1、注册登录弹窗效果图
2、注册页面效果图
3、登录页面效果图
4、个人中心效果图
5、账号设置 – 基本资料效果图
6、账号设置 – 修改密码效果图
7、重置密码效果图
总结
这款免费的用户中心插件WPCOM Member功能还是不错的,不过想要更多高级的功能就需要购买收费版的Member Pro插件才行。
另外,建议为这个用户中心插件所用到的页面创建一个单独的页面模板,去掉一些页面发布时间、阅读量、评论数、版权声明、评论、侧边栏等内容,这样可以让相应的页面更加简洁美观。